Technicians of Tooth Movement



Understanding how teeth relocate throughout orthodontic treatment is crucial for both orthodontists and patients to grasp the mechanics of tooth motion. This procedure involves the failure and rebuilding of bone tissue to enable the tooth to relocate right into its proper placement. The pressure exerted by dental braces or aligners causes a cascade of occasions within the periodontal ligament, causing the repositioning of the tooth.

Tooth activity takes place in response to the force used and the body's all-natural action to that pressure. As the tooth actions, bone is resorbed on one side and transferred on the other. This constant cycle of bone makeover allows the tooth to move slowly with time. Orthodontists very carefully plan the instructions and amount of pressure needed to accomplish the wanted movement, considering elements such as tooth origin size and bone density.

Technologies in Modern Orthodontics



To check out the advancements in orthodontic care, let's delve into the innovative modern technologies utilized in modern-day orthodontics. In the last few years, the area of orthodontics has seen impressive technological innovations that have changed the way teeth are straightened and lined up. Among one of the most considerable developments is the introduction of clear aligner systems like Invisalign. These custom-made aligners are virtually unnoticeable and provide a more discreet choice to conventional dental braces.

In addition, advancements in 3D imaging technology have actually allowed orthodontists to produce specific therapy strategies tailored to every patient's special dental framework. Cone beam computed tomography (CBCT) scans provide in-depth 3D pictures of the teeth, origins, and jaw, permitting even more exact medical diagnosis and therapy.


An additional noteworthy innovation in modern orthodontics is using increased orthodontics strategies. These methods, such as AcceleDent and Thrust, help accelerate the tooth activity process, minimizing therapy time significantly.
